Overview

INA296A1IDGKR from Texas Instruments is an ultra-precise, bidirectional current sense amplifier optimized for high-voltage DC/DC converters and 48V battery management systems. It operates across −5V to 110V common-mode voltage, delivers 1.1MHz bandwidth, 8V/µs slew rate, ±0.01% gain error (max), and ±10µV input offset (max) - enabling accurate low-side, high-side, or inline shunt monitoring in fast transient detection and overcurrent protection circuits.

Technical Context

The INA296A1IDGKR uses a zero-drift, precision topology with fixed 10V/V gain and internal matched reference divider network. Its input stage supports common-mode voltages exceeding supply rails (−5V to 110V), independent of 2.7V–20V VS, enabling operation in high-side configurations where VCM > VS. Input bias current remains constant at 35µA (typ) across full VCM range - unlike voltage-proportional architectures.

It achieves 1µs settling to 1% via high-speed internal compensation and delivers 166dB DC CMRR (typ), enabling accurate sensing in noisy 48V bus environments. The dual reference pins (REF1/REF2) allow configurable unidirectional or bidirectional output centering without external op-amps or level-shifting circuitry.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Gain Fixed 10V/V - sets direct scaling from mV shunt drop to V output; enables use of higher-value, lower-power shunts in 48V BMS.
Common-Mode Range −5V to 110V - supports high-side sensing on 48V/60V rails even during negative transients or reverse-polarity events.
Bandwidth 1.1MHz (−3dB) - captures fast overcurrent pulses (e.g., MOSFET short-circuit rise times <1µs) without phase lag.
Input Offset Voltage ±10µV (max) - ensures ≤0.1% error at 1mV sense voltage; critical for low-current monitoring with 100µΩ shunts.
Gain Error ±0.01% (max) - guarantees calibrated output accuracy across temperature without system-level trimming.
Slew Rate 8V/µs - sustains linear response during rapid load-step transitions in server PSU control loops.
Supply Range 2.7V to 20V - allows direct interface with 3.3V/5V/12V logic supplies while monitoring up to 110V buses.

Pinout & Package

VSSOP-8 (DGK) package: 3mm × 4.9mm body, 0.65mm pitch, exposed thermal pad (not electrically connected).

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
IN+ Current-sense positive input Connect to bus side of shunt in high-side config; load side in low-side - defines polarity of differential measurement.
IN− Current-sense negative input Connect to load side in high-side; ground side in low-side - completes VSENSE = IN+ − IN− path.
GND Analog ground reference Return path for internal bias currents and output stage; must tie to clean system ground near shunt.
NC No-connect terminal Internally reserved; must be connected to GND per datasheet to ensure stability and EMI performance.
OUT Amplified output voltage Delivers 10×(IN+ − IN−) + (REF1 + REF2)/2; rail-to-rail swing limited to GND + 20mV and VS − 70mV.
VS Positive supply input Accepts 2.7V–20V; powers internal circuitry - output compliance depends directly on this rail.
REF1 Reference voltage input One half of programmable output center point; tied to VS or GND to set unidirectional mid-rail output.
REF2 Reference voltage input Second half of output centering network; functionally identical to REF1; matching ensures <0.005% divider error.

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Bidirectional sensing with dual reference inputs Enables true ± current measurement using single-ended ADC by setting OUT = VREF1/2 + VREF2/2 at zero current - no external components needed.
Constant 35µA input bias current Independent of VCM (−20V to 120V); eliminates gain error drift caused by shunt voltage-dependent leakage in high-side 48V applications.
166dB DC CMRR Rejects 48V bus noise (e.g., PWM switching spikes) at input stage - preserves µV-level signal integrity without guard traces or shielding.
1µs 1% settling time Supports real-time overcurrent shutdown in <2µs total loop time (including comparator latency), meeting IEC 62368-1 fault response requirements.
−40°C to 125°C operation Specified performance across full industrial temperature range - validated for under-hood automotive BMS and telecom RRU deployments.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ar current sense amplifier appl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
INA240A1IDR Same 10V/V gain, but ±120µV max offset (vs. ±10µV), 400kHz bandwidth (vs. 1.1MHz), and −4V to 80V VCM range. Lower precision and bandwidth limit use in fast transient detection; suitable for cost-sensitive 48V PSU input monitoring only. Select when budget constraints outweigh need for µV-level accuracy or sub-µs response in safety-critical overcurrent paths.
MAX40056ASA+T 10V/V gain, ±50µV offset (vs. ±10µV), 750kHz bandwidth, −5V to 65V VCM, and integrated overvoltage protection clamp. Lacks 110V survival rating and 166dB CMRR; clamping adds 15ns delay - unsuitable for 48V macro RRU high-CMRR requirements. Prefer where input overvoltage robustness (e.g., accidental 120V connection) is prioritized over ultimate DC precision and noise rejection.

Compared with INA240A1IDR and MAX40056ASA+T, the INA296A1IDGKR delivers superior DC accuracy, wider VCM, higher bandwidth, and unmatched CMRR - making it the only option qualified for precision bidirectional sensing in 48V/60V telecom and industrial BMS where µV-level offset stability and µs-level fault response are mandatory.

FAQ

What is the maximum common-mode voltage the INA296A1IDGKR can withstand during normal operation?

The INA296A1IDGKR operates continuously across −5V to 110V common-mode input voltage. Its survival rating extends to −20V to 120V, meaning it tolerates brief transients beyond operational limits without damage. This enables reliable deployment in 48V systems subject to load-dump or reverse-polarity events - a key requirement verified in TI's SBOSA04D datasheet Section 6.1.

Does the INA296A1IDGKR require external components for bidirectional current measurement?

No. The INA296A1IDGKR implements bidirectional sensing natively using its dual reference pins (REF1 and REF2). Connecting REF1 to VS and REF2 to GND centers the output at VS/2 when VSENSE = 0, allowing a single-ended ADC to resolve both positive and negative current directions - no external op-amps, resistors, or level shifters are needed for basic operation.

How does the input bias current of the INA296A1IDGKR behave across its common-mode range?

The INA296A1IDGKR maintains a constant 35µA (typical) input bias current per input pin across its full −20V to 120V common-mode range. Unlike conventional high-voltage amplifiers, this bias current does not scale with VCM - eliminating gain error drift caused by shunt resistor self-heating or voltage-dependent leakage in high-side 48V BMS applications.

What is the output voltage swing limitation of the INA296A1IDGKR at 125°C ambient?

At 125°C, the INA296A1IDGKR output swings from GND + 20mV to VS − 70mV into a 10kΩ load, per Electrical Characteristics Table 6.5. This rail-to-rail capability ensures compatibility with 3.3V and 5V ADC references while maintaining margin for temperature-induced headroom loss - critical for thermal-stressed telecom RRU deployments.

Can the INA296A1IDGKR be used with a 2.7V supply in low-power portable applications?

Yes. The INA296A1IDGKR operates down to 2.7V supply while maintaining full −5V to 110V common-mode range and 10V/V gain accuracy. At 2.7V, output swing is limited to GND + 20mV to 2.63V, enabling direct interface with low-voltage SAR ADCs in portable 48V-powered test equipment - confirmed in Recommended Operating Conditions (Section 6.3).
